Quick-Reaction Report on the Audit of the Army Contract with the University of Texas at Austin Institute for Advanced Technology
Abstract
This report addresses the events leading up to the establishment of the Institute for Advanced Technology, an Army sponsored Federally Funded Research and Development Center, in May 1990, and the proposed contract modification to significantly expand the activities of the Institute. This audit was performed as part of the Special Audit of Federally Funded Research and Development Centers requested by the Office of Federal Procurement Policy and the House Appropriations Committee.
